Based on an irreversible model of a regenerative Brayton refrigeration cycle,expressions for several important performance parameters such as the cooling load,coefficient of performance,and power input,and the optimal relation between the cooling rate and the coefficient of performance were derived.The influence of regeneration and several irreversiblities on the optimal performance of the cycle was investigated.The optimal operating region and the performance bounds of the cycle were discussed.The optimal heat-transfer areas were determined.The influences of the design parameters on the cooling load,coefficient of performance,and power input of the cycle were studied with numerical calculation.
